How you will make an impact:

This is professional work protecting children and vulnerable adults at the Florida Abuse Hotline. The employee(s) allocated to this class, assess allegations of abuse, neglect or abandonment of children, and abuse, neglect, or exploitation of vulnerable adults. The employee(s) will determine if the information meets statutory criteria for an investigation or referral to an appropriate agency.

What you will do:
  • Conduct thorough assessments via telephone and analyze information received electronically to assess for indicators of abuse, neglect, or abandonment of children and for indicators of abuse, neglect, or exploitation of vulnerable adults.
  • Research appropriate information systems to determine prior history to assist in the safety and risk assessment of alleged victim(s).
  • Enter reports in the appropriate information system.
  • Assign cases to appropriate Department of Children and Families county units for investigation.
  • Receive and refer, as appropriate, complaints against vendors, related licensed facilities, and department employees that may include human rights violations, inappropriate treatment, and inadequate services.
  • Provide supportive assistance and referral services to persons in need.
  • Maintain professional respect with field investigative staff, supervisors, and other adult and child protective service professionals in both public and private sectors.
  • Performs other related work as required.

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:
  • Operate Under Stress : Make high-stakes decisions in chaotic environments.
  • Stay Compassionate, Not Consumed : Keep your empathy and care for others. Don't let other people's pain or emotions take over your well-being.
  • Work Independently & Within Systems : Self-motivated but also adherent to policy and chain of command.
  • Recognize Patterns of Risk : Spot indicators of abuse or neglect through subtle behavioral cues
  • Prioritize and Escalate : Quickly determine when intervention or immediate action is needed.
  • Handle Sensitive Conversations : Talk respectfully with distressed adults, children, or professionals.
  • Crisis De-escalation : Managing callers in emotional or volatile states.
  • Active Listening & Interviewing : Extracting relevant information without leading or pressuring.
  • Critical Thinking : Rapid synthesis of limited information to assess safety or urgency.
  • Documentation : Accurately and neutrally recording facts in high-pressure situations while maintaining strict confidentiality in both written and verbal communications.
  • Multi-Tasking : Handling case notes, systems, and calls simultaneously.
  • Professional Communication : Clear, calm, and empathetic tone across varied populations.
  • Technological proficiency : Ability to utilize personal computer systems and associated applications, as well as learning how to navigate and utilize new systems when necessary.
  • Flexibility & Availability : Ability to work a schedule that includes evening, night, and weekend hours. Ability to report to work during natural disasters as essential personnel.
